 Raksha Bandhan has been celebrated in India for decades and the festival commemorates the sibling bond where the sisters pray for the good health and longevity of their brothers. Rakshabandhan is when sisters tie a band on the brother's wrist that ensures unconditional love and support to one another.

DLDAV MODEL SCHOOL,Pitampura Junior wing celebrated Rakhi on Friday 08 August ,2025. Students of classes Pre School, Pre primary and class 1 made beautiful Eco friendly Rakhis and cards by using decorative material.
